Indian Foreign Service (IFS) This is a special service to run the Indian Ministry of External Affairs. Which manages the operations outside India.
IFS officers represent other countries ie international institutions. Apart from this, it is also the responsibility of the IFS officer to promote the cultural relations of other countries with India. This is a very responsible post.
On this post you get a chance to live abroad. IFS Officer Work Profile is considered to be a very respectable post. To come in this service, along with good salary, other amenities are also available in it. The task of providing consular facilities to foreigners and non-residents residing in India is also the responsibility of the IFS officer.
How to become an IFS Officer
The exam is conducted by UPSC to become an IFS officer. Civil Services Exam has to be given by UPSC. The exam is conducted every year. Only students who pass it can get IAS, IPS and IFS level jobs. You can be selected in any service only on the basis of marks obtained in the examination and your preference.
What should be the qualification (IFS Officer Eligibility)
To become an IFS officer, it is necessary to do graduation after passing 12th from any stream (Arts, Commerce and Science). If you are in the last year of the degree course, then you can give the pre-exam for the IFS officer. Candidate age should be between 21 years to 30 years to appear for IFS officer exam.
how much is the salary
IFS officers initially get salary from 60 thousand to 2.5 lakh rupees. The salary of IFS officers is decided according to the category and rank. The salary of officers posted abroad is high.
